Abstract

Minister of the True Protestant Dutch Reformed Church (also known as True Reformed Dutch Church) and True Reformed Protestant Dutch Church. The collection includes three bound manuscripts containing class notes on theological subjects from lectures given by John Henry Livingston in New Brunswick Seminary, and a pamphlet about Solomon Froeligh.

Biographical Note

Cornelius T. Demarest was born in Tappan, NJ on January 23, 1786. Demarest studied theology at Columbia College, NY and graduated in 1804. In 1808, Demarest married Margretta Lydecker and together they had daughter Penelope Doremus Demarest. He also became the pastor at White House, NJ until 1813, when he began to minister at English Neighborhood until 1824.

Demarest seceded from his old denomination to join the True Dutch Reformed Church which he energetically promoted. Demarest continued his ministry in the True Dutch Reformed Church. He served as pastor at the Church in King Street, New York for eleven years. Demarest also published a lamentation for Rev. Solomon Froeligh, with whom he studied theology with at Columbia College. Demarest died on December 16, 1862.
